Bayern München vs Union Berlin – Key Match Preview

Bayern München enter this crucial Bundesliga clash on the back of four consecutive league victories, showcasing their dominance at the top of the table. The Bavarian giants have maintained an impressive streak of scoring in each of their last 20 matches, highlighting their attacking consistency. With a strong defensive record and a clear focus on maintaining their lead, the team is well-positioned to capitalize on home advantage. Their recent performances suggest they are in peak condition, making them firm favorites for this encounter.

Union Berlin, meanwhile, face a challenging task against one of the most formidable teams in German football. Despite their efforts, the club has struggled to maintain consistency, particularly in the latter stages of games. They score 34% of their goals after the 75th minute, indicating that they often rely on late opportunities to find the net. This tendency could work against them against a Bayern side known for controlling games from the outset. Additionally, Union Berlin’s defensive issues are evident, as they have received three red cards in 26 matches this season, raising concerns about discipline under pressure.

The betting market reflects Bayern's strength, with the home win priced at 81% probability. Bookmakers also favor over 2.5 goals, given Bayern’s offensive output and Union Berlin’s vulnerability at the back. A clean sheet for Bayern appears unlikely, as both teams have shown a propensity for scoring, with a 50% chance of both sides finding the net. These odds underscore the expectation of an open and high-scoring affair, where Bayern’s superior firepower will likely play a decisive role.

Borussia Dortmund vs Hamburger SV – Key Match Preview

Borussia Dortmund enter this clash in strong form, having maintained an impressive scoring record throughout the season. The team has found the back of the net in each of their last 20 matches, showcasing a consistent attacking threat. Their ability to score early is particularly notable, as they have managed to strike in the first half in 13 of their last 15 games, translating to an 87% success rate. This pattern suggests that Dortmund will look to take control of the game quickly, potentially putting pressure on Hamburger SV from the outset.

Hamburger SV, on the other hand, face significant challenges both defensively and in terms of discipline. The club has failed to keep clean sheets in their last six matches, indicating vulnerabilities at the back. Additionally, they have been handed six red cards across 26 games this season, raising concerns about their defensive organization and composure under pressure. These factors could leave them exposed against a high-octane side like Dortmund, who have shown a tendency to capitalize on mistakes and maintain a relentless attack.

The betting market reflects Dortmund's dominance in this matchup, with a 68% probability for a home win according to 1X2 odds. Bookmakers also favor an over 2.5 goals outcome, citing a 62% likelihood, which aligns with Dortmund’s prolific scoring and Hamburg’s defensive frailties. Furthermore, there is a 54% chance of both teams finding the net, highlighting the potential for an open and entertaining encounter. While Hamburger SV may aim to secure a draw, their recent struggles suggest it will be a difficult task against a motivated and well-structured Dortmund side.

In the broader context of the Bundesliga standings, Dortmund remain firmly in contention for the title, while Hamburger SV continue to battle near the lower end of the table. This disparity in quality and motivation further reinforces the expectation of a one-sided contest. However, football can always produce surprises, and Hamburger SV’s resilience should not be underestimated. Still, based on current form, tactical approach, and statistical trends, Dortmund appear well-positioned to claim all three points and extend their lead in the league race.

FC Heidenheim vs Bayer Leverkusen – Key Insights

Bundesliga leaders Bayer Leverkusen face a crucial test against 1. FC Heidenheim on Saturday afternoon. The visitors come into the game as heavy favorites, with bookmakers assigning a 61% chance of a win for the reigning champions. Heidenheim, meanwhile, have struggled at home this season, losing seven of their 13 matches at the Merkur Arena, which is a worrying sign ahead of what could be a challenging encounter. Despite that, the hosts have shown resilience in recent games, conceding in each of their last 20 matches, indicating they may offer some resistance but also present scoring opportunities.

The statistical trends heavily favor Leverkusen, who have been dominant both in attack and discipline. Their ability to convert penalties has been a key factor in their success, with all four of their spot-kick attempts resulting in goals this season. Additionally, 61% of their goals have come in the first half, suggesting they will look to take control early and put pressure on Heidenheim’s defense. With the hosts’ defensive vulnerabilities exposed over the past few months, it’s likely that Leverkusen will aim to exploit these weaknesses quickly.

Predictions point towards an over 2.5 goal outcome, with 62% of betting markets leaning in that direction. This reflects the attacking intent from both sides, though Heidenheim’s consistent conceding makes them more vulnerable to multiple goals. The BTTS market is also favored, with 58% of analysts expecting both teams to find the back of the net. While Heidenheim’s defensive record is concerning, Leverkusen’s high-scoring nature means that even if the hosts manage to keep things tight, the visitors are still likely to create enough chances to secure a positive result.
